The S2000-UV-VIS Miniature Fiber Optic Spectrometer is a low-cost, general-purpose instrument for absorbance, reflectance and emission measurements. The S2000-UV-VIS is available for only $2,250 and is ready for immediate delivery.

The S2000-UV-VIS spectrometer is pre-set to a 200-850 nm wavelength range (click here for grating efficiency), and comes with a UV2 Detector Upgrade, multi-bandpass order-sorting detector coating and 25 mm entrance slit for high-resolution (to 1.5 nm FWHM) performance. Operating software is included.

The S2000-UV-VIS Spectrometer features a compact optical bench coupled to a 2048-element linear CCD-array detector. The spectrometer accepts light energy transmitted through single-strand optical fiber and disperses it via a fixed grating (set for 200-850 nm) across the CCD array. An SMA 905 connector allows for easy coupling to Ocean Optics' comprehensive line of fiber optic light sources and accessories.

The S2000-UV-VIS can be used with a desktop PC via Ocean Optics' ADC1000 ISA-bus A/D converter. Also available is the PC2000-UV-VIS, a PC Plug-in version of the S2000-UV-VIS.

The S2000-UV-VIS comes with OOIBase32™, Ocean Optics' next-generation spectrometer operating software that supports Windows 95/98/Me and Windows NT/2000. S2000-UV-VIS Fiber Optic Spectrometer -- Specifications

Ocean Optics miniature fiber optic spectrometers offer high performance at low cost, in a convenient, modular package. Optical performance varies according to a number of factors, including the grating's groove density and the entrance optics' size -- as well as the application itself (for example, low vs. high light level applications).

Detector Specifications

Detector: 2048-element linear silicon CCD array
CCD elements: 2048 elements @ 12.5 mm x 200 mm per element
Well depth (@ 600 nm): 160,000 photons
Sensitivity (estimated): 86 photons/count
2.9 x 10-17 joule/count
2.9 x 10-17 watts/count (for 1-second integration)
Detector range: 200-1100 nm
Useable range: 200-850 nm
Integration time: 3 milliseconds to 60 seconds (with 1 MHz A/D converter)
20 milliseconds to 60 seconds (with 100 kHz PCMCIA A/D converter)

S2000-UV-VIS performance specifications reflect a configuration that includes a 600 lines/mm grating and 25 mm entrance slit.

Optics Specifications

Grating: 600 lines/mm, set to 200-850 nm (blazed at 300 nm)
Slit: 25 mm width (height is 1000 mm)
Order-sorting: Single-piece, multi-bandpass detector coating to eliminate second-order effects from 200-850 nm
Resolution: 1.5 nm (FWHM)
Stray light: < 0.05% at 600 nm
< 0.10% at 435 nm
< 0.10% at 250 nm
Fiber optic connector: SMA 905 to single-strand optical fiber (0.22 NA)
